About Converting Grains per Gallon to Carats per Milliliter

Grain per Gallon and Carat per Milliliter both measure density — mass per unit volume — a property used to identify materials, check manufacturing quality, and predict whether something floats or sinks. As a fixed reference point, water has a density of exactly 1000 kg/m³ (1 g/cm³, 1 g/mL) at its temperature of maximum density, which is why many density figures in science and engineering are quoted relative to water. Both are mass per volume density units.

Formula

carats per milliliter = grains per gallon × 0.0000855903052264

This factor comes from each unit's defined relationship to the category's base unit: 1 grain per gallon equals 0.0171180610453 base units, and 1 carat per milliliter equals 200 base units, so dividing one by the other gives the direct grain per gallon-to-carat per milliliter factor of 0.0000855903052264.

What's the difference between density and mass concentration?

Density is the mass of a pure substance or material per unit volume. Mass concentration is the mass of one component — like a dissolved solute — within a mixture's total volume. The two use the same kind of units but describe different physical situations.
